New Orleans Pelicans vs Indiana Pacers Live Blog

Posted by clintdomingue on March 21, 2018 in Blogs, Latest News

FINAL New Orleans Pelicans hangs on in wild one against Pacers 96-92 behind big game from E’Twaun Moore.

41.7 Fourth Quarter  Anthony Davis is unreal. He has seemingly put the ballgame out of reach with a ridiculous fadeaway jumper, making it 91-84 with 53.7 seconds left in regulation.

3:08 Fourth Quarter Pelicans break an 82-82 tie with a clutch three from Nikola Mirotic.

End Third Quarter Pelicans are able to make it 69-67 headed into the fourth thanks to a late tip-in by Cheick Diallo

2:26 Third Quarter The Pacers are starting to pull away late in the third quarter thanks to Cory Joseph coming off the bench and putting up eight points, making it 67-61.

Halftime Thoughts

It may sound cliche, but this is a tightly contested matchup with neither team getting out to more than a four point lead. Lat night we saw Ian Clark step up and now we see Moore have a fantastic first half, leading the team with 15 points at the half. If he can keep it up in the second half, it’ll be an entertaining ballgame to say the least.

End of 2nd Quarter E’Twaun Moore continues to have a great ballgame, giving the Pelicans at 51-50 lead at the break with a late jumper.

6:46 2nd Quarter Moore makes another three-pointer to get in double figures and more importantly get the Pelicans out in from 36-35.

End 1st Quarter Pacers get out to a 21-17 late, but the Pelicans were able to make it 25-24 after a late three-pointer from Darius Miller.

6:25 1st Quarter Both teams go back and forth, with the game being tied up at 11-points after E’Twaun Moore hit a three-pointer with 6:43 left in the first quarter

Storylines

Is Jrue Holiday Playing?

After missing last night’s ballgame with what was being called flu-like symptoms, Jrue Holiday is listed as questionable for this evening.  If he’s unable to play, then you’ll need someone like Ian Clark to step up for the second straight night.

Make-Up Game

These two teams were supposed to face off back in February, but due to a leaky roof, the game was called off and rescheduled to tonight, much to the chagrin of Pelicans fans as they have to play three games in three nights. The lone benefit for New Orleans has to be the fact that all three games are at home. On an unrelated note, the Pelicans marketing team is having fun with this as tonight they’re giving away rain ponchos in the Smoothie King Center.
